I'm currently running an AM4 setup with an AMD Ryzen 5 3600, a 6700 XT, 16GB of RAM, and a B450m pro motherboard. I use my PC for programming, some video editing, and gaming. Given the rising prices of components in my country, I'm really stuck on whether to upgrade my CPU or transition to an AM5 setup. Would upgrading to a CPU other than the X3D series be worthwhile? I was planning to buy a second-hand Ryzen 5 5600, but I've seen mixed opinions on whether that's a good upgrade. Should I just wait things out?

2 Answers

Answered By TechSavvyJoe On

If you're doing a lot of video editing, you might want to consider going for a Ryzen 5900X or 5950X. The extra cores can significantly improve your editing performance.
